ANGELINA JOLIE AND BILLY BOB THORNTON NAME NEW ADOPTED SON

Celebrity couple Angelina Jolie and Billy Bob Thornton have released details of their adopted baby boy after the actress’ father Jon Voight broke the news on Monday. In a joint statement on Tuesday, the couple said they have named the seven-and-a-half-month-old baby boy Maddox, and announced that they will raise him in both the United States and Cambodia, where he was born.

Midnight Cowboy star Jon told reporters at a Los Angeles luncheon honouring Academy Award nominees on Monday: “Angelina just got a baby yesterday, a Cambodian baby boy, so I’m a grandpa ” Angelina and Billy said they had first met Maddox during a trip to an orphanage last November, and that they had “felt a connection to him”. 

The couple took custody of the boy in Africa on Monday, where the Tomb Raider star is on location with her latest film project. “We are very grateful to have Maddox in our lives,” the Hollywood couple declared. Twenty-six-year-old Angelina – a United Nations goodwill ambassador – and Billy met while making the 1999 air traffic control comedy Pushing Tin, and were married in Las Vegas in August 2000. Billy, who is currently starring in Monster’s Ball, has two children from a previous marriage.

“In May, we return home where Maddox’s brothers Willie and Harry are very excited to meet him,” said the couple.
